The Silent Majority

The cerebellum holds roughly four-fifths of the brain's neurons, runs a vast learned prediction engine, and never says a word or enters consciousness. It is the existence proof, sitting in every skull, that enormous sophisticated prediction can happen with no narrator and no one obviously home — which is exactly the inference I'd most want to make about myself.
